Best Practices for Migrating to a New CRM

Migrating to a new customer relationship management platform can be a daunting task for any organization, no matter its size or industry. A smooth switchover is crucial to ensure business continuity and avoid breaks in client interactions.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you migrate correctly to a new customer relationship management platform.
Prepare the Ground
Before initiating the migration process, it's essential to evaluate your current CRM system's features and constraints. Identify the advantages and disadvantages of your existing system and determine how the new system can enhance upon these aspects. This will help you develop a clear vision of what you're looking for in the new CRM system.
Gather input from team members, including sales, marketing, and client support departments, to understand their needs and expectations. This feedback will be invaluable in selecting the right CRM system and tailoring it to your company's specific requirements.
Assess Your Data
Moving data from an old CRM platform to a new a fresh start is a complex task that requires careful organization. Start by conducting a data analysis to determine the scope and difficulty of the data migration process. Identify which data will be migrated, how it will be mapped to the new platform, and which data can be omitted.
Develop a data migration plan that outlines the steps involved, deadlines, and responsibilities. This plan should include data cleansing, formatting, as well as validation and confirmation to ensure that the data is precise and consistent.

Migrating to a new نرم افزار CRM system is not just about digital transition; it also involves a significant change in the way staff interact with the system. Implement a change management plan that includes training, communication, and support to help employees adapt to the new platform.
Develop manuals as tutorials as online resources to help employees understand the new platform's functionalities and benefits. Provide regular updates as feedback to ensure that staff feel engaged and informed throughout the migration process.
Test and Validate

Thorough validation as confirmation are crucial to ensure that the new CRM platform is working correctly as that data is accurate and consistent. Create a testing plan that includes both unit validation and integration testing to locate and fix any issues.
Conduct regular assessments to ensure that the platform is meeting the preset standards and that employees are able to use it effectively.
Plan for Post-Migration Support
After the migration process is complete, it's essential to have a plan in place for maintenance. Assign a dedicated team and resource to provide ongoing support and ensure that the platform continues to meet the needs of the organization.
Monitor platform performance, resolve any technical problems, and provide orientation and resources to help staff continue to learn and improve their abilities.
